Come eliminare Android subviews

February 16

Il sistema operativo del dispositivo mobile Android utilizza "Vista" per visualizzare i comandi e testo in un app Android. Vista vengono impostati utilizzando i file XML nel progetto Android. Per eliminare una visualizzazione secondaria Android, è necessario modificare una vista incorporata nel file XML del Android. viste incorporate sono "viste all'interno di una visione", il che significa che uno schermo è configurato per visualizzare all'interno di un altro schermo.

istruzione

1 Aprire il programma Eclipse Java utilizzato per creare e modificare le applicazioni Android. Aprire il progetto Android e fare doppio clic sul file XML nella directory "risorsa".

2 Individuare la visualizzazione secondaria che si desidera eliminare. Il codice che segue è un esempio di una visualizzazione secondaria denominato "mysubview":

<LinearLayout xmlns: Android = "http://schemas.android.com/apk/res/android&quot;

android:layout_width=&quot;fill_parent&quot;
android:layout_height=&quot;fill_parent&quot;
android:orientation=&quot;vertical&quot; >
&lt;TextView android:id=&quot;@+id/mainview&quot;
android:layout_width=&quot;wrap_content&quot;
android:layout_height=&quot;wrap_content&quot;
android:text=&quot;This is the main text view object&quot;>

<TextView Android: id = "@ + id / mysubview"

android:layout_width=&quot;wrap_content&quot;
android:layout_height=&quot;wrap_content&quot;
android:text=&quot;This is the subview for the main view&quot;>

</ TextView>
</ LinearLayout>

3 Eliminare il tag visualizzazione secondaria che si desidera rimuovere. È necessario eliminare l'intero tag per evitare di creare errori di sintassi quando si compila e testare il codice. Utilizzando l'esempio nel passo a due, il seguente codice è il codice risultante dopo la visualizzazione secondaria viene eliminato:

<LinearLayout xmlns: Android = "http://schemas.android.com/apk/res/android&quot;

android:layout_width=&quot;fill_parent&quot;
android:layout_height=&quot;fill_parent&quot;
android:orientation=&quot;vertical&quot; >
&lt;TextView android:id=&quot;@+id/mainview&quot;
android:layout_width=&quot;wrap_content&quot;
android:layout_height=&quot;wrap_content&quot;
android:text=&quot;This is the main text view object&quot; />

</ LinearLayout>